Highlights - Great place to walk, run, bike or walk your…read moredogs - Restaurants and places to get a drink are not far off the Strollway - Old Salem section is great - Runs from 4th Street to the Greenway The Downtown Strollway runs from Salem Avenue, past Old Salem and into downtown, ending (or beginning) on 4th Street. Great trail for walking, running, walking the dogs or riding a bike. The Old Salem section of the Strollway is a 5 star. The trail takes you right past Old Salem. You will pass right by the Old Salem Visitors Center and the Heritage Bridge. You can cross over the street using the bridge and visit Old Salem if you like. The trail in this section is wide enough for all people coming and going. If you follow the Strollway south you will end up at the Greenway, which you can take to Winston-Salem State or Salem Lake to the west, or Washington Park to the east, but that is another review. You do have to cross over a busy street (Salem Avenue) but there is a nice wine shop on the other side. The northern route past Old Salem takes you to downtown and ends at 4th Street. This takes you under Business 40 and past Corpening Plaza park. Nice part of this section is you end up right into the heart of all of the downtown restaurants on 4th Street. This section requires crossing 3 streets in downtown. The only reason I don't have the Strollway rated 5 stars is the section running under Business 40 can be a little sketchy. This will change after the Business 40 renovations are completed.

Bottom line: Shallowford Square is a pretty nice park provided by the Town of Lewisville for…read moreoutdoor performances and activities as well as a playground for kids available. It is a well maintained resource for everyone to use, but that is not extended to pets where signage does note that no pets allowed. The Deets: I had a chance to walk around and enjoy the Shallowford Square park with my mother on Mother's Day. It's a good resource in the middle of Lewisville, across the street from Lewisville Town Hall on Shallowford Road. It is available for outdoor events and it looks well maintained, clean, and neat. The general layout looking like an amphitheater where people can bring their lawn furniture and/or blankets, etc. to see movies and performances shown outdoors, music/concerts and other outdoor entertainment. There is a pavilion in the park and looks like it can be rented through the Town of Lewisville. Alcohol is generally prohibited within the park ("only allowed at events being held with prior written approval by the Town of Lewisville" per the website at this time). The Lewisville Veterans Memorial is within Shallowford Square also. A nice playground is located in the back of this park for kids to use. There are also great celebrations/events held here as well such as the Street Party & Food Truck Festival and also the Christmas Tree Lighting with Santa for example. I do note many signs/painted instructions saying there are no pets allowed in Shallowford Square and it's a bit disappointing. I realize that there are a good number of people out and about that do not clean up after their pets but I remain disappointed that pets that do have responsible owners cannot enjoy this nice open space, so that is my only star off for here. Overall, I find Shallowford Square a nice place to visit in the Town of Lewisville.
